Bar, private club both threatened in same night; patrons evacuated and investigation ongoing

PITTSBURGH — A bar and a private club both received threats in the same night. Police are investigating and occupants were evacuated.

Pittsburgh police said a bomb threat was called into the P Town Bar on Baum Boulevard at around 12:30 a.m. Saturday. Bar employees had safely evacuated everyone inside the bar by the time officers arrived.

K-9 units were sent through the building and police determined the bar was safe after their search.

At around the same time, Club Pittsburgh on Penn Avenue received a similar call. Police have not released much information on this call because they are still investigating.

Both establishments take pride in serving Pittsburgh’s LGBTQ+ community.
